Skip to content

Commit e41ae93

Browse files
authored
fix: typings issues (#3602)
1 parent ad5f4af commit e41ae93

File tree

1 file changed

+8
-8
lines changed

1 file changed

+8
-8
lines changed

typings/index.d.ts

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-19,19 +19,19 @@ declare namespace CodeceptJS {
1919

2020
type RetryConfig = {
2121
/** Filter tests by string or regexp pattern */
22-
grep: string | RegExp;
22+
grep?: string | RegExp;
2323
/** Number of times to repeat scenarios of a Feature */
24-
Feature: number;
24+
Feature?: number;
2525
/** Number of times to repeat scenarios */
26-
Scenario: number;
26+
Scenario?: number;
2727
/** Number of times to repeat Before hook */
28-
Before: number;
28+
Before?: number;
2929
/** Number of times to repeat After hook */
30-
After: number;
30+
After?: number;
3131
/** Number of times to repeat BeforeSuite hook */
32-
BeforeSuite: number;
32+
BeforeSuite?: number;
3333
/** Number of times to repeat AfterSuite hook */
34-
AfterSuite: number;
34+
AfterSuite?: number;
3535
};
3636

3737
type TimeoutConfig = {
@@ -392,7 +392,7 @@ declare namespace CodeceptJS {
392392
| { ios: string }
393393
| { android: string; ios: string }
394394
| { react: string }
395-
| { shadow: string }
395+
| { shadow: string[] }
396396
| { custom: string };
397397

398398
interface CustomLocators {}

0 commit comments

Comments
 (0)